Gary Douglas (Vice-Chair of Governors)

Gary S Douglas, LCC appointed Governor,

 

I have been a Governor at the school since May 2023 and volunteered for the role as a Governor when I left Lincolnshire County Council in February 2023 where I worked as the Manager for the Counter Fraud & Investigation Team. 

 

Since joining Cliffedale, I have been involved in the areas of Special Needs, Health and Safety and Finance. I am currently the Chair of the Finance and Pay Committees.  In September 2023 I became the Vice Chair of the Governing Board.

 

I enjoy being part of the Community at Cliffedale and get into school as often as I can to meet Teachers, pupils, parents and other staff that make the school the great place that it is. 

 

My background is that I am a retired Police Officer, having worked in the Metropolitan Police at New Scotland Yard as a Senior Detective for 32 years. I specialised in Local and International Fraud and then Homicide in East London.

 

My past time is spent in Community volunteering at Belton House (National Trust) in Grantham as a House Experience Guide, spending time travelling in my motor home with my wife and 2 Labrador dogs around the UK and Europe along with the odd sunny ☀️ holidays abroad.
